TeamMonsterHunt seems to be still in Beta state. The help file of the download "TeamMH.zip" says:
--- Version History ---
v0.8 (beta) - 12/25/06: First public beta release of TMH.
The file "TeamMH.u" has 1277228 bytes and a date of 12/26/2006 01:22AM
Does that mean that TMH is still unstable or is just not tested enough? Can people really play TMH or are there known bugs and issues?

Couple of minor bugs, nothing major. The guy who made the gametype has moved on and no one has picked up the torch. I thought about it, but honestly it's just not popular enough. I'll keep focusing my efforts on MH.
If you elect to map for the mod, don't sweat the minor flaws. Blizz, could you outline what still needs addressing for Pinky?

Technically the flaw is that there's no bot support for separating the teams once together. And the Huntcamera breaks all other bot support, the huntcamera is perfect as end cam though.
